1. A method of providing spinal fixation, comprising the steps of:

  • advancing a first fixation device that comprises a body having a first portion that forms a bone anchor and a second portion that forms a proximal end into a first vertebra;

    advancing a second fixation device that comprises a body having a first portion that forms a bone anchor and a second portion that forms a proximal end into a second vertebra;

    coupling a first portion of a fixation structure to the first fixation device;

    coupling a second portion of the fixation structure to the second fixation device;

    securing the first portion of the fixation structure to the first vertebra by advancing a first proximal anchor distally along the body of the first fixation device and proximally retracting the body of the first fixation device with respect to the first proximal anchor; and

    securing the second portion of the fixation structure to the second vertebra by advancing a second proximal anchor distally along the body of the second fixation device and proximally retracting the body of the second fixation device with respect to the second proximal anchor.
